Job Description
Our client is looking for a remote Lead Substation Physical Engineer to sit in Ottawa Canada or Puerto Rico. This individual will be responsible for:
Responsibilities include, but are not limited, leading and overseeing the design and preparation of substation physical design drawings and including:
Substation One Line and Three Line
Station General Arrangements & Sections
Electrical Details
Grounding Plan & Details
Conduit Plan & Details
Control Cubicle Layout, Sections, Cable Tray, Lighting, and Grounding
Low-Voltage AC Panels
Grounding Plan & Details
Lightning Protection
Illumination Plan & Details
Leading the design and preparation of engineering studies such as:
AC Load
Illumination
Grounding
Lightning Shielding
Develop Bill of Materials based on design criteria
Coordinate with protection & controls, civil/structural, and drafting disciplines to ensure quality deliverables
Support client meetings, technical discussions, and project planning efforts
Participate in site visits and constructability reviews
Interpret and incorporate vendor information into design deliverables
Apply client standards related to the work
Perform/ensure company’s Quality Assurance/Quality Control (QA/QC) processes are being followed on all design packages
Ensure compliance with industry codes (e.g., IEEE, NESC, NEC) and utility standards
Continuous improvement of job-related engineering, technical and professional knowledge, skills, and performance
Mentor and guide junior engineers and designers
Demonstrate leadership potential to support transition into a Supervising Engineer
